Wynaut's Abilities

Here are what abilities Wynaut can possibly have, along with their effects.
Shadow Tag
Prevents any opponent from switching out or running away, except for Ghost-type Pokémon.
Telepathy
Wynaut does not take damage from any of its allies moves.

Where to Find Wynaut

If you're looking for where to find Wynaut, you'll find the various methods listed down below, along with any notes or special locations. This should help you figure out how to get Wynaut in Pokémon Sword & Shield. (Currently this does not show most "strong" static encounters or Max Raid Battles.)

Special Ways to Get Wynaut

Breed a female Wobbuffet holding a Lax Incense Lax Incense (or male with a Ditto) with a compatible Pokémon and then hatch the resulting egg to receive a Wynaut.

Pokédex Entries for Wynaut

Generation 4 Pokédex Entries

Diamond Pearl Platinum
It grows strong by pushing up against others en masse. It loves eating sweet fruit.
HeartGold SoulSilver
It tends to move in a pack. Individuals squash against one another to toughen their spirits.

Generation 3 Pokédex Entries

Ruby
WYNAUT can always be seen with a big, happy smile on its face. Look at its tail to determine if it is angry. When angered, this POKéMON will be slapping the ground with its tail.
Sapphire
WYNAUT gather on moonlit nights to play by squeezing up against each other. By being squeezed, this POKéMON gains endurance and is trained to dole out powerful counterattacks.
Emerald
A WYNAUT loves to eat sweet fruits. It cleverly picks fruits using its earlike arms. They gather in fruit gardens, drawn by the fragrance.
FireRed LeafGreen
It tends to move in a pack with others. They cluster in a tight group to sleep in a cave.
